I bought these both approximately 3 years ago when i last went with a full handlebar moustache.

I’ve been doing the ‘stache again now, and it’s around 6 weeks old now. Not the perfect handlebar yet, but it does have a nice small twirl around the edges so i want to use a bit of wax now.

So my questions are these :

1. Can i still use these products, even though they are 3 years old? Or would they have gone bad?

2. Your take on these products. Any good? Any better recommendations?

all these products they have normally 12 months shelf life, after this period of time, I cannot guarantee a successful experience ( I don't know the product composition) but they can smell bad, and the holding properties could have gone, for the price I kindly recommend to purchase them again or find another brand that could satisfy your needs, we are a manufacturer of natural beard care products, so I can answer from my own experience.
 
I had a tube of Clubman mustache wax for ages--at least a couple of years. I used it once in a while and it seemed to hold up OK.
 
I have used the Clubman moustache wax and while it did hold well, I didn't care for the scent. It was too overpowering for me. There are many other moustache waxes out there that are unscented or mildly scented. I can recommend Badger and Lucky Tiger as two that work really well for me. YMMV.
 
I didnt care much for the wax when I have had my handlebars... It takes too long to set, for starters, so I prefer good old bees wax based stuff. Its smells strong, as mentioned, too. Not for everyone.
